The Chemical Brothers, Soulwax, Bonobo nominated for 62nd Grammy Awards

The nominations for the 62nd annual Grammy Awards have been revealed with many dance music favorites being considered, including Soulwax, The Chemical Brothers, Bonobo, Tycho and more.

In the category of Best Dance/Electronic Album, the nominations are Apparat 'LP5', The Chemical Brothers 'No Geography', Flume 'Hi This Is Flume', Rüfüs Du Sol 'Solace' and Tycho 'Weather'.

In the second dance music category of Best Dance Recording, the nominations are Bonobo 'Linked', The Chemical Brothers 'Got to Keep On', Meduza feat. Goodboys 'Piece of Your Heart', Rüfüs Du Sol 'Underwater' and Skrillex & Boys Noize feat. Tay Dolla $ign 'Midnight Hour'.

A welcomed addition to this years Grammy Awards is a Best Remixed Recording nomination, with Soulwax's remix of Marie Davidson's 'Work It' getting the nod. As arguably one of the most influential tracks of 2019, having soundtracked festival stages around the world, it was included in Mixmag's Best Tracks of The Year So Far list back in June.

Other noteworthy nominations include Thom Yorke's 'Anima' and 'Suspirium', nominated for Best Alternative Album and Best Song Written For Visual Media respectively. The Chemical Brothers are also nominated for Best Music Videowith 'We’ve Got to Try'.
